Folliculitis: Folliculitis is inflammation of hair follicles that can occur anywhere on your body. Acne, for example, is a form of folliculitis on the face. You can easily get folliculitis under your arms or in your pelvic region, but it is usually nothing to worry about. Avoid shaving for a few days and see your physician if the bumps continue to grow or become painful.
